Core Mechanisms: How It Works

The science behind **starting an apple seed** revolves around dormancy and hormonal triggers. Apple seeds (technically pips) contain two embryos: one dominant, one recessive. Only the dominant embryo will germinate, and its success depends on breaking the seed’s natural dormancy through a process called *stratification*. This involves exposing the seeds to cold, moist conditions for 6–12 weeks, mimicking winter’s effect on seeds in the wild. Without stratification, the seed’s growth inhibitors—like abscisic acid—prevent germination, leaving the seed in a state of suspended animation. Once stratified, the seed requires warmth and consistent moisture to activate enzymes that convert stored nutrients into energy for root growth. The radicle (embryonic root) emerges first, followed by the shoot. This dual emergence is why seed-starting mixes must be well-draining yet retentive enough to prevent desiccation. The transition from seedling to transplant is equally delicate: young apple trees are prone to damping-off disease if overwatered, and their roots must acclimate gradually to outdoor conditions. Q: How long does apple seed stratification take?

A: Stratification typically requires 6–12 weeks in a moist, cold environment (34–41°F or 1–5°C). Some gardeners use a refrigerator with a damp paper towel, while others bury seeds outdoors in a protected spot. The exact duration depends on the seed’s dormancy level—experimentation may be needed for optimal results.

Q: What’s the best soil mix for germinating apple seeds?

A: A well-draining, sterile mix is ideal. Combine equal parts peat moss, perlite, and coco coir to prevent damping-off disease. Avoid garden soil, which may harbor pathogens. After germination, transition to a nutrient-rich potting mix before transplanting outdoors.
